When selecting an anchor plate for thread bar suppliers, the key factors to consider are material compatibility, load capacity, corrosion resistance, and ease of installation.

Understanding Material Compatibility

The first step in choosing an anchor plate is assessing material compatibility. Anchor plates can be made from various materials, including steel, stainless steel, and composite materials. Each material has unique properties that can affect performance in different environments. For instance, if the anchor plate will be used in a marine application, stainless steel may be necessary due to its superior corrosion resistance. Therefore, understanding the working environment is crucial for selecting the right material.

Evaluating Load Capacity

Next, evaluating the load capacity is vital for ensuring the anchor plate can support the intended application’s weight. Each thread bar supplier will provide specifications regarding the maximum loads their products can handle. It's important to select an anchor plate that exceeds the expected load to account for dynamic forces and potential overloading. This extra margin of safety can prevent catastrophic failures, ensuring structural integrity and safety.

Importance of Corrosion Resistance

Corrosion resistance is another critical aspect to evaluate when selecting an anchor plate. Environments with high humidity, salt exposure, or chemical exposure can lead to rapid deterioration of materials. Therefore, it’s essential to choose an anchor plate that offers robust protection against these environmental factors. Coatings such as galvanization or the use of specialized corrosion-resistant alloys can vastly extend the lifespan of an anchor plate, making it a wise investment in the long run.

Simplifying Installation

Finally, the ease of installation should not be overlooked. An anchor plate that simplifies the installation process can significantly reduce labor costs and time. Ideal anchor plates should have clearly marked holes or attachments that allow easy alignment with thread bars. Furthermore, designing an anchor plate that accommodates adjustments during installation can add versatility, ensuring a better fit regardless of site conditions.
